In short: Awesome first marathon experience, brilliant!
In full: My first marathon and I'm as chuffed as mint balls with the whole experience. The weather was a little daunting the night before and I was worried the start would be a bit wet underfoot and I would have to run 26.2 miles with wet feet. It turned out ok, and obviously the race course is well maintained so the ground was still firm. I found there was hardly any bunching at the start of the race and it was never crowded (I was near the back though!). The support was brilliant - all the way round there were great crowds cheering you on. I thought the water stations were also excellent, apart from the bin lids not being put up which meant most runners just chucked the bottles - small comment, not even a gripe! Best water station was one of the end ones managed by an under 11's football team who thought it was hilarious to squirt the runners with isotonic drinks....I laughed, but then again, I didn't get sticky...Coming back into the race course was brilliant, so much space for people to be there to cheer you on the last spurt. I loved it. Will deffo be going back next year. I've got a personal best to beat now...

In short: Well organised, great support, great course
In full: Marathon number 11 done and this is up with Dublin as one of my favourites. The race isn't cheap but for your money you get a very well organised race both before, during, and after, a pretty scenic race, great support from many hundreds of spectators along the course, a decent medal, goody bag, and t-shirt! I really enjoyed this perhaps because I set a new personal best by 11 minutes but I could highly recommend this race again. It was the little things that made a huge difference such as having your name on the front of your bib number. This meant especially in the final stages you got great support to spur you on. Well done to the organisers.
